My opinion is to check the tires often. I check mine every month. If the tread is wearing evenly I would not worry about the alignment until you put on a new set of tires.
If the car pulls to one side or acts differently than usual, then have the alignment checked.
Buy a tread depth gauge. They are about $4.00 at parts stores.
